One of the foundational strategies, and perhaps the most accessible for newcomers, is Strategic Accumulation (HODLing). The term "HODL" itself, born from a humorous typo of "hold," has become synonymous with long-term investment in cryptocurrencies. This strategy involves purchasing a cryptocurrency with the belief in its long-term value proposition and holding onto it through market fluctuations, regardless of short-term price dips. The success of HODLing hinges on meticulous research into the project's fundamentals: the problem it aims to solve, the strength of its development team, its adoption rate, and the overall market sentiment towards its underlying technology. Bitcoin and Ethereum, due to their established networks and widespread adoption, are often considered prime candidates for this strategy. However, the principle applies to promising altcoins with strong use cases and innovative technologies that are poised for future growth. The key here is conviction and patience. It's about believing in the transformative potential of blockchain and digital assets, and being willing to weather the storm of market volatility to realize that potential over years, not weeks.

However, simply buying and holding isn't always enough. Dollar-Cost Averaging (DCA) can be a powerful companion to HODLing, mitigating the risk of buying at a market peak. DCA involves investing a fixed amount of money at regular intervals, regardless of the asset's price. This means you buy more units when the price is low and fewer when it's high, effectively averaging out your purchase price over time. This disciplined approach removes the emotional burden of trying to time the market, a notoriously difficult, if not impossible, feat. It fosters a sense of consistent engagement with the market, even during periods of uncertainty, and can lead to a more favorable average cost basis over the long term.

As the cryptocurrency space matures, more sophisticated strategies have emerged, leveraging the unique capabilities of blockchain technology. Decentralized Finance (DeFi) has revolutionized how we interact with financial services, offering opportunities for passive income generation that were previously unimaginable in traditional finance. DeFi platforms allow users to lend their crypto assets to borrowers, earning interest in return. This is often facilitated through decentralized exchanges (DEXs) or lending protocols, where smart contracts automate the lending and borrowing process, removing intermediaries and offering potentially higher yields. Yield farming, a more advanced DeFi strategy, involves depositing crypto assets into liquidity pools to provide trading liquidity or facilitate other DeFi services, in exchange for rewards, often in the form of the platform's native token. This can be incredibly lucrative but also carries significant risks, including impermanent loss, smart contract vulnerabilities, and the volatility of the reward tokens themselves. Thorough understanding of the specific DeFi protocol, its tokenomics, and the associated risks is absolutely critical before diving into yield farming.

Staking is a process where you lock up your cryptocurrency holdings to support the operations of a blockchain network, typically a Proof-of-Stake (PoS) network. In return for your contribution, you earn rewards, often in the form of more of the same cryptocurrency. This is a relatively passive way to generate income, similar to earning interest in a savings account, but with the added risk associated with the cryptocurrency's price volatility. The choice of which cryptocurrencies to stake often comes down to their potential for price appreciation and the attractiveness of their staking rewards.

One of the most fundamental yet often overlooked strategies is Diversification. Just as in traditional investing, spreading your crypto portfolio across different assets is crucial to mitigate risk. This means not putting all your eggs in one digital basket. Consider diversifying across:

Different Types of Cryptocurrencies: Invest in established "blue-chip" c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um, but also explore promising altcoins with strong fundamentals, innovative technology, and real-world use cases. Avoid chasing every new "meme coin" or speculative pump-and-dump scheme without thorough research and a clear understanding of the associated extreme risk. Different Sectors within Crypto: The crypto space has evolved beyond simple currencies. Consider diversifying into areas like DeFi tokens, utility tokens, governance tokens, or even assets related to the metaverse or Web3 infrastructure. Each sector carries its own risk profile and potential for growth. Different Blockchain Ecosystems: Investing solely in tokens on the Ethereum network, for example, might expose you to network congestion or high gas fees. Spreading investments across various blockchain ecosystems (e.g., Solana, Binance Smart Chain, Cardano) can offer broader exposure and reduce reliance on a single network.

Position Sizing is another critical risk management technique. This involves determining how much capital to allocate to any single trade or investment. A common guideline is to risk only a small percentage of your total portfolio (e.g., 1-2%) on any given trade. This ensures that even if a trade goes south, the impact on your overall wealth is limited and manageable, allowing you to remain in the game and continue executing your strategy. Calculating position size often involves considering the stop-loss level and the amount you're willing to lose.

Stop-Loss Orders are indispensable tools for protecting capital. A stop-loss order is an order placed with a broker to buy or sell a security when it reaches a certain price. For selling, a stop-loss order is set at a price below the current market price. If the market price falls to or below the stop price, the order is triggered, and your asset is sold, limiting your potential losses. Conversely, Take-Profit Orders are used to lock in gains. Once an asset reaches a predetermined profit target, a take-profit order automatically sells the asset, ensuring that you realize your intended profits before a potential market reversal. Mastering the use of both stop-loss and take-profit orders is a hallmark of disciplined trading and investing.

For those engaging in more active trading, Technical Analysis (TA) can be a valuable tool, though it's crucial to understand its limitations. TA involves studying past market data, primarily price and volume, to forecast future price movements. Chart patterns, indicators (like moving averages, RSI, MACD), and support/resistance levels can provide insights into market sentiment and potential entry or exit points. However, TA is not an exact science, and its effectiveness is often debated. It should be used in conjunction with fundamental analysis and a deep understanding of market psychology.

Fundamental Analysis (FA), on the other hand, focuses on the intrinsic value of a cryptocurrency project. This involves assessing factors such as:

The Project's Whitepaper and Roadmap: Does it clearly articulate a problem and a viable solution? Is the roadmap realistic and ambitious? The Development Team: What is their experience, reputation, and track record? Tokenomics: How is the token distributed? What is its supply and demand dynamic? Is it inflationary or deflationary? Does the token have utility within the ecosystem? Adoption and Partnerships: Is the project gaining traction? Are there significant partnerships or integrations? Community and Social Sentiment: What is the community saying? Is there a strong and engaged community around the project?

A robust understanding of both FA and TA can provide a more comprehensive view of the market, allowing for more informed investment decisions.
